DOOR PANEL
Page 1247 of 2189

bOuter Handle Replacement
NOTE: Raise the glass fully.
1. Remove:
. Door panel
. Plastic cover (see page 20-14)
2. Pull out the retainer clip.
3.e\
CYLINOER PROTECTOR
LOCK CYLINDER
RETAINERCLIP
Remove the bolts, then remove the cylinder protec-
tor, lock cylinder and outer handle.
>: Bolt locations,2
6x1.omm ]9.8 N.m {1.0 kgf.m,1.2tbl,ttl )_, _-_-,/
CYLINDERPROTECTOR
LOCK CYLINOER
CYLINOER ROD
20-17
4. Pull out the outer handle. Pry the outer handle rod
out of its joint using diagonal cutters.
NOTE:
. To ease reassembly, note location @ ot the outer
handle rod on the joint before disconnecting it.
. Take care not to bend the outer handle rod.
. Use a shop towel to protect the opening in the
door.
DIAGONALCUTTERS
SHOPTOWEL
5. Installation is the reverse of the removal procedure.
NOTE: Make sure the door locks and opens properly.

LGlass/Regulator Replacement
2.
1.Remove:
. Door panel (see page 20-'16)
. Plastic cover (see page 20-14)
Carefully move the glass until you can see the bolts,
then loosen them. Slide the guide rearward, remove
the glass trom the guide, and carefully pull the
glass out through the window slot.
NOTE: Take care not to drop the glass inside the door.
>: Bolt localions,2
6x1.0mm
E 9.8 N.m {1.0 kgtm, Il* 7.2 tbrfil I\3 Loosen ,/
Jt
GUIDE
3. Disconnect the connector, and detach the harness
clip, then remove the regulator through the hole in
the door.
NOTE: Scribe a line around the rear roller guide bolt
to show the original adjustment.

Glass Adjustment
NOTE:
. Place the vehicle on a firm, level surface when adjust-
ing the glass.
. Check the weatherstrips and glass run channel for dam-
age or deterioration, and replace them if necessary.
1. Remove:
. Door panel (see pages 20-4, 10, 16). Plastic cover (see pages 20-2,8, 14)
2. Adjust the glass.
4D:
Raise the glass fully.
Loosen the glass mounting bolts (front door)
and regulator mounting bolts.
Push the glass rearward (front door glass) or
iorward (rear door glass).
Tighten the glass mounting bolts (front door)
and regulator mounting bolts.
